Portillo’s—a fast-casual restaurant concept known for its Chicago-style street food—announced plans March 7 to open its first two Greater Houston-area locations, including one at Willowbrook Mall.

The details

According to a March 7 news release, the Willowbrook Mall location will be one of the brand’s first “Restaurant of the Future” designs. The 6,000-square-foot building will feature a rustic, Southwest garage theme and offer seating for about 130 guests inside plus seating for an additional 40 guests on the outdoor patio.

The Willowbrook location will also feature a pickup area and double drive-thru lane.

Quote of note

“We’ve loved serving our fans in the great state of Texas ever since we first opened in Dallas last January,” Portillo’s CEO Michael Osanloo said in a statement. “We’re thrilled to expand into Houston, and we can’t wait to bring our unrivaled Chicago street food to a brand-new market in the Lone Star State.”

On the menu

Portillo’s offers a menu of Chicago-style hot dogs, Italian beef sandwiches and char-grilled burgers.
